WH: 'Heads up, Sen. Grassley. I think a 6-year-old hijacked your account'



White House Aide Responds to Grassley's Tweet Which Calls President 'Stupid'

WASHINGTON- In what many perceive as a breach of decorum, Sen. Chuck Grassley wrote a tweet over the weekend that called President Obama 'stupid.' "Constituents askd why i am not outraged at PresO attack on supreme court independence. Bcause Am ppl r not stupid as this x prof of con law," Grassley tweeted in typical Twitter code . . .

. . . Obama aide David Axelrod even saw fit to respond on his own twitter account, writing, "Heads up, Sen. Grassley. I think a 6-year-old hijacked your account and is sending out foolish Tweets just to embarrass you!"
